The Golgi apparatus is an organelle found in most eukaryotic cells. The primary function of the Golgi apparatus is to process and package macromolecules, such as proteins and lipids, after their synthesis and before they make their way to their destination. This book presents topical research data in the study of Golgi apparatus, including Golgi organisation and stress sensing; signalling pathways controlling mitotic Golgi breakdown in mammalian cells; the role of Golgi apparatus in the biological mechanisms of hypericin-mediated photodynamic therapy; the role of the Trans-Golgi Network (TGN) in the sorting of nonenzymic lysosomal proteins; and the mechanisms involving the role of Golgi apparatus alteration in neurological disorders triggered by manganese.
